CVE-2023-27117 : Vulnerability Insights and Analysis

Explore the impact, technical details, and mitigation of CVE-2023-27117, a heap overflow vulnerability in WebAssembly v1.0.29 discovered on March 10, 2023. Take immediate steps to secure your system.

In this article, we will delve into the details of CVE-2023-27117, a vulnerability related to WebAssembly v1.0.29 that has been identified and published by MITRE. The CVE was discovered on March 10, 2023, and it involves a heap overflow via the component wabt::Node::operator.

Understanding CVE-2023-27117

This section will explore the nature of CVE-2023-27117 and its potential impact on systems.

What is CVE-2023-27117?

CVE-2023-27117 is a vulnerability found in WebAssembly v1.0.29 that allows for a heap overflow through the component wabt::Node::operator. This can potentially lead to security breaches and unauthorized access to data.

The Impact of CVE-2023-27117

The impact of CVE-2023-27117 can be significant as it opens up the possibility of attackers exploiting the heap overflow to execute arbitrary code or disrupt the normal functioning of the affected systems.

Technical Details of CVE-2023-27117

This section will provide a deeper dive into the technical aspects of the vulnerability.

Vulnerability Description

The vulnerability in WebAssembly v1.0.29 arises due to a heap overflow issue within the wabt::Node::operator component. This could be exploited by malicious actors to compromise the integrity and confidentiality of the system.

Affected Systems and Versions

As per the available information, the CVE affects WebAssembly v1.0.29. It is crucial for users of this version to take immediate action to mitigate the risks associated with this vulnerability.

Exploitation Mechanism

The exploitation of CVE-2023-27117 involves taking advantage of the heap overflow through the wabt::Node::operator component. Attackers can potentially craft malicious inputs to trigger this vulnerability and execute unauthorized actions.
